Deadlines
Round 1: Oct. 11, 2010
Round 2: Jan. 5, 2011
Round 3: March 1, 2011
Decision Dates
Round 1: Jan. 15, 2011
Round 2: March 8, 2011
Round 3: May 15, 2011

Essay Questions:
1. Introduce yourself in 100 words or less.
2. Describe your career goals. How will the Ross MBA help you to achieve your goals?
(500 word maximum)
3. Describe a time in your career when you were frustrated or disappointed. What did you
learn from that experience? (500 word maximum)
4. Select one of the following questions:
"¢ What are you most passionate about and why? (300 word maximum)
"¢ We expect that Ross MBAs will not only be effective leaders, but also effective
teachers. How will you contribute to the learning experience of your peers at Ross? (300 word maximum)
5. Optional question: Is there anything else you think the Admissions Committee should
know about you to evaluate your candidacy? (500 word maximum)
